text: Biscotti is the Italian plural term for any type of biscuit or cookie. However, in English biscotti is commonly used to refer specifically to cantucci, also known as biscotti di Prato or biscotti etruschi, which are Italian almond biscuits originating in the city of Prato, in Tuscany. These biscuits are twice-baked, oblong-shaped, dry, crunchy, and may be dipped in a drink, traditionally Vin Santo. Smaller biscotti may be known as biscottini or cantuccini.
